Why Door Performance Matters In East Tennessee Homes

A door is not just a cosmetic feature. In Knoxville, it has to stand up to humid summers, cold snaps, and the kind of weather changes that expose weak seals fast.

That is why energy-efficient doors are getting more attention. They are built to slow heat transfer, reduce drafts, and keep conditioned air where it belongs.

A good door system usually includes more than the slab itself. The frame, weatherstripping, threshold, insulation value, and installation quality all affect how well the door performs.

When homeowners ask about upgrades, the conversation usually starts with materials. Fiberglass, steel, and insulated patio door systems are common for a reason.

The Signs Your Old Door Is Costing You Money

Comfort complaints usually show up first. A draft by the entry, a foyer that never feels right, or a door that sticks after a rainstorm are all signs the assembly is aging out.

Some problems are visible on a quick walk-through. If you can see daylight around the frame, spot deteriorated seals, or notice a threshold gap, the door is probably losing efficiency.

A few repairs can buy time, but they do not always solve the underlying problem. Once you are chasing the same draft or sticking issue over and over, replacement starts to make more sense.

Why Energy-Efficient Doors Matter More In Humid Tennessee Weather

Humidity changes the equation here. In Knoxville, a weak seal can let in air that makes the whole house feel warmer, stickier, and harder to condition.

A better-sealing door helps the HVAC system do steadier work. That usually means fewer drafts, more even temperatures, and less of the constant correcting that worn doors can cause.

The old door usually shows the weather eventually. Sun, humidity, and seasonal movement can break down finishes, loosen components, and make the door less dependable year after year.

Fiberglass and steel are both practical choices. The better one depends on the home, the exposure, and how much maintenance the owner wants to avoid.

What To Compare Before You Buy

The right door is not always the most expensive one. It is the one that fits the opening, seals correctly, and matches how the house is actually used.

For entry doors, look at insulation, weatherstripping, and the overall build quality. For patios, compare patio door installation Knoxville TN options carefully, since large glass openings can have a bigger impact on comfort than many people realize.

Glass package selection matters more than most homeowners think. Insulated glass, low-e coatings, and reliable seals all help limit heat transfer and reduce condensation at the door.

What To Expect During Installation And After The Work Is Done

The installer matters as much as the door itself. A premium unit can still leak or stick if the opening is not measured, shimmed, and sealed correctly.

If the opening is clean and square, the work can move quickly. If rot, water damage, or old framing issues show up, the job becomes more involved.

Exterior doors need more than a tight fit. Proper flashing, sealing, and threshold work all help the unit resist water and stay efficient over time.
